Layer7 API Management

Expand all | Collapse all

Generate OAuth Signature base String authHeader not created

  • 1.  Generate OAuth Signature base String authHeader not created

    Posted Jan 16, 2018 03:54 PM
      |   view attached

    Dear CA,

     

    I am running the Generate OAuth Signature Base String assertion. The <prefix>.authHeader context variable that is indicated should be created is NOT. All other assertion variables look correct. What are potential causes for this to NOT be created? Also is this the value that needs to be added to the Route via HTTP assertion when selecting 'Use OAuth Authorization' or should the <prefix>.sigBaseString value be used?

     

    See attachment for OAuth assertion variables captured during debug. 

     

    Dan

    Attachment(s)



  • 2.  Re: Generate OAuth Signature base String authHeader not created
    Best Answer

    Broadcom Employee
    Posted Mar 01, 2019 01:35 PM

    Dan,

     

    Good morning. The documentation does not make it clear when this is set. The context variable will only work in Server mode of the assertion when it can extract an OAuth 1.0 out of the authorization header or other source based on Authorization Header checkbox.

     

     

    Sincerely,

     

    Stephen Hughes

    Broadcom Support